AN ACT NAMING THE PHILIPPINE NATIONAL POLICE (PNP) PROVINCIAL OFFICE IN THE CITY OF MAASIN, PROVINCE OF SOUTHERN LEYTE AS CAMP GOVERNOR ALFREDO KANGLEON BANTUG

Section 2. This Act shall take effect upon its approval.
Approved,
FRANKLIN DRILON President of the Senate
JOSE DE VENECIA JR. Speaker of the House of Representatives
This Act which originated in the House of Representatives was finally passed by the House of Representatives and the Senate on June 10, 2004.
OSCAR G. YABES Secretary of Senate
ROBERTO P. NAZARENO Secretary General House of Represenatives
Approved:
GLORIA MACAPAGAL-ARROYO President of the Philippines
Lapsed into law on August 8, 2004
Without the signature of the President,
In accordance with Article VI,
Section 27 (1) of the Constitution
